Well-worn paperback of the William Gibson novel "Mona Lisa Overdrive", lying on a San Francisco sidewalk.

There’s abandoned future-fi all over this town and every time I step over another decomposing cyberpunk novel it’s like some spent artifact, a vestigial paper husk melting back into the pavement after seeding the world with things to come.
